More about Luigi Boccherini
Ridolfo Luigi Boccherini was an Italian composer and cellist of the Classical era. He is renowned for a minuet from his String Quintet in E, Op. 11, No. 5 (G 275), and the Cello Concerto in B flat major (G 482). Born into a musical family in Lucca, Italy, he was initially taught by his father. He later studied in Rome and performed in Vienna. His career flourished in Spain under royal patronage until he was dismissed due to a dispute over a musical passage. He faced personal tragedy with the loss of his patron, wives, and daughters, and died in Madrid in 1805. His works are characterized by Rococo charm and inventive melodies, often incorporating Spanish influences.
